Virat Kohli Reaches Two IPL Milestones

In a thrilling match at Chinnaswamy Stadium on Monday, Royal Challengers Bangalore’s skipper Virat Kohli proved why he is one of the best batters in the Indian Premier League (IPL). Kohli smashed 61 runs off the Lucknow Super Giants’ bowling attack, which included some breathtaking shots.

This bat was Kohli’s second fifty of the season, and he has been in tremendous form throughout the IPL. He achieved a significant milestone during the match by equalling Shikhar Dhawan’s record for most 50+ scores in the IPL. Kohli now has 51 such scores to his name, which includes five centuries.

However, Kohli didn’t stop there. He also equaled his former RCB teammate Chris Gayle’s record for most 60+ scores in the IPL. Both Kohli and Gayle have achieved this feat 33 times, putting them in the second spot on the list. David Warner leads the table with 37 such scores.

Kohli’s brilliant performance has put him in an elite company of players who have made significant contributions to the IPL over the years.

However, not everyone was happy with Kohli’s milestone. Former New Zealand cricketer Simon Doull criticized Virat Kohli for his strike rate post-powerplay.

Despite the impressive performance, Doull pointed out that the player took ten balls to score the next eight runs to reach his half-century. Doull claimed that Kohli was too concerned about his milestone and was not putting the team first.

This is not the first time Doull has made such comments. Last month, during the Pakistan Super League, he attacked Babar Azam for prioritizing his century after taking 14 deliveries to complete the milestone from 83 off 46. Doull claimed that both players should focus on the team rather than personal milestones.

Other Stars in the Match

While Doull’s comment may have raised some eyebrows, there was no denying that Kohli’s knock was crucial in RCB’s imposing total of 212 for two against Lucknow Super Giants. Kohli, along with Faf du Plessis and Glenn Maxwell, slammed a blistering half-century to power the team to a huge score.

It was however, thanks to the efforts of Nicholas Pooran and Marcus Stoinis that led the Lucknow Super Giants to a thrilling one-wicket victory over the Royal Challengers Bangalore.

Pooran’s remarkable 62 runs off 19 balls, including the season’s fastest fifty in just 15 balls, turned the match around for LSG.

Despite a rough start, Stoinis and Pooran kept LSG in the hunt, with Stoinis reaching his fifty in 26 balls. Pooran then stole the show with seven sixes and four boundaries, almost single-handedly taking LSG to a spectacular win.

Despite the loss, RCB remains a strong team in IPL 2023 and will look to bounce back in their next match. Meanwhile, LSG will be riding high on their victory and hope to continue their winning streak in the upcoming matches.
